Essential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
-
Elbow Macaroni: The classic choice for mac and cheese; it holds onto the cheese sauce perfectly.
-
Sharp Cheddar Cheese: Opt for sharp cheddar to add depth and richness to your dish.
-
Milk: Whole milk works best for that creamy texture; feel free to substitute for lower fat versions if needed.
-
Butter: Unsalted butter is ideal; it allows you to control the saltiness of your dish.
-
Salt and Pepper: Basic seasonings that enhance all the flavors—don’t skip these!
-
Garlic Powder: Adds an aromatic kick; use fresh garlic if you’re feeling adventurous.
-
Mustard Powder: Just a pinch adds a subtle tanginess that makes this recipe stand out.
-
Breadcrumbs (optional): For topping! They add an extra crunch that contrasts beautifully with the creamy pasta.

Perfecting the Cooking Process
To achieve creamy perfection, start by combining dry pasta and cheese in the slow cooker. Pour in the milk and stir well. Set your slow cooker to low for about 2 to 3 hours, checking occasionally for creaminess.
Add Your Touch
Feel free to customize your mac and cheese by adding cooked bacon, sautéed vegetables, or different cheeses like gouda or pepper jack. Try spices like smoked paprika for a gourmet twist.
Storing & Reheating
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ge for up to four days. To reheat, add a splash of milk and warm it in the microwave or on the stove until heated through.

FAQ
What type of cheese works best for Slow Cooker Mac & Cheese?
For a creamy texture, use a mix of sharp cheddar, mozzarella, and cream cheese. These cheeses melt beautifully together while providing fantastic flavor without becoming too greasy.
Can I use gluten-free pasta in this recipe?
Absolutely! Just ensure you cook gluten-free pasta according to package instructions prior to adding it to your slow cooker; otherwise, it may become mushy when cooked too long.
How can I make my mac and cheese spicier?
Add diced jalapeños or a few dashes of hot sauce before cooking. You can also sprinkle red pepper flakes on top right before serving if you want an extra kick.
Is it okay to double the recipe?
Yes! Just be cautious not to overfill your slow cooker—leave some space at the top for bubbling during cooking. Adjust cooking time slightly if needed based on your slow cooker size.

Slow Cooker Mac & Cheese
Slow Cooker Mac & Cheese is the ultimate comfort food, offering a creamy and cheesy experience that’s easy to prepare and impossible to resist. This dish brings together perfectly cooked elbow macaroni and sharp cheddar cheese, enveloped in a velvety sauce that makes every bite heavenly. Perfect for family dinners, potlucks, or cozy nights in, this mac and cheese is sure to become a favorite at your table.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 90 minutes
- Total Time: 1 hour 45 minutes
- Yield: Serves 6
- Category: Main
- Method: Slow Cooking
- Cuisine: American
Ingredients
- 2 cups elbow macaroni
- 4 cups whole milk
- 4 tablespoons unsalted butter
- 3 cups sharp cheddar cheese, shredded
- 1 teaspoon salt
- ½ teaspoon black pepper
- 1 te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 teaspoon mustard powder
- ½ cup breadcrumbs (optional)
Instructions
- Prep your ingredients: Gather all ingredients on the counter.
- Cook pasta: In the slow cooker, combine elbow macaroni with enough water to cover. Cook on high for 10 minutes until al dente.
- Add dairy: Stir in milk and butter until melted.
- Mix in cheese: Gradually add cheddar cheese, garlic powder, and mustard powder until fully melted.
- Season: Add salt and pepper to taste.
- Cover and cook: Place the lid on and set to low for 1-2 hours, stirring occasionally until creamy.
